Comment 5 Eike Hein 2016-05-13 17:04:39 UTC
I actually don't entirely agree with the code comment. Based on a couple of years of maintaining the Task Manager, I've come to the conclusion that tasks are not windows, they're an abstraction that is sometimes based on window data (and in fact based on user demand it's moved more and more away from naively listing windows and showing window data). As such it's okay for the windows not to be identical, since they're for different kinds of things. On the other hand it's of course ok to show some window actions in the menu when a task happens to relate to a window.
